A Christmas Surprise Mark 10:45

Why was Jesus born? Some reasons He wasn’t born: –An “accident” involving Joseph & Mary –Joseph & Mary weren’t starting a family –God didn’t have an “accident” with Mary –God wasn’t wanting to start a “new race” –God wasn’t curious about being human So, why was Jesus born?

How would God answer? God the Father-- John 3:16? –He loved us! God the Son-- Mark 10:45? –He wanted to ransom us! –He wanted to teach us something important!

Why did Jesus come to serve? We know why He came to save us! But, do we know why He came to serve? Maybe He wanted to teach us something important!

Important teachings on service Isaiah prophesied the Messiah would be a servant! Isaiah A servant must be humble and obedient, qualities that God exalts! God opposes anyone who is proud and disobedient! –Prov. 3:34;16:5; James 4:6; 1 Peter 5:5-6 Service is the path to greatness!!! – Mk.10:35-44; Phil. 2:6-11

Why did Jesus come to serve? To show us God’s heart and elevate service! To enlist us to serve! John 13:14-17 To enlighten us on serving! Luke 10:29-37

How should we serve? Matthew 25:34-40 –We serve God by serving people! 1 Peter 4:10-11 –We serve through God’s gift to us –We serve through God’s power provided for us Ephesians 4:11-13 –Christ gifts leaders to equip the saints to serve! –Saints serve to build up the Body of Christ!
